3Popular race broadcaster Mark McNamara will return to Australia to call the Lexus of Parramatta Canola Cup at Eugowra on Monday October 5.  The Australian who now lives in New Zealand will return for the long weekend and is looking forward to getting back to his favourite country track.

“I think this will be my sixth or seventh Canola Cup, I really enjoy calling the Club’s big day and there have been some very nice horses win it during that time,” McNamara said.

“The atmosphere at Eugowra is hard to beat, when the weather is nice and a big crowd rolls in it is very hard not to have a good time.”

McNamara called his first Canola Cup in 2006 when the Carnival of Cups concept was introduced by the controlling body.  Four-year old mare Aldebaran won the event narrowly from Zippy Life.

“The Eugowra Club work very hard in promoting the meeting locally and I like catching up with all of the people who make the regular trip to the Canola Cup.

“In New Zealand the meeting that I would say has a similar feel to Eugowra is the Kaikoura Cup, it is a great afternoon of racing, a lot of people attend and there is a great atmosphere.”

Harness Breeders NSW has invited McNamara to be a special guest to the annual HBNSW Awards Presentation at Tabcorp Park Menangle on Saturday October 3.

“I was contacted and asked if I’d like to go along to the Breeders Awards night and I was happy to attend so I’m looking forward to seeing a lot of familiar faces at the evening also.”

The heats for the Lexus of Parramatta Canola Cup will be held Sunday September 27th with nominations closing on Wednesday September 23rd at 9:30am.

Harness Racing NSW (HRNSW) is the controlling body for harness racing in New South Wales with responsibility for commercial and regulatory management of the industry including 31 racing clubs across the State.  HRNSW is headed by an industry-appointed Board of Directors and is independent of Government.
